Job Overview

As a Program Manager, you will be responsible for planning, directing, coordinating, and managing projects from initiation through completion. You will oversee schedules, resources, budgets, deliverables, and stakeholder engagement while ensuring projects remain aligned with customer expectations and contractual requirements.

This position offers the opportunity to lead high-visibility initiatives, influence strategic outcomes, and contribute directly to organizational and customer success.

What You'll Do

• Plan, organize, direct, and manage projects and program activities from initiation through completion

• Develop and manage project schedules, work plans, milestones, and deliverables

• Monitor project performance to ensure cost, schedule, and technical objectives are achieved

• Coordinate personnel, resources, subcontractors, and support functions to meet project requirements

• Identify, assess, and mitigate project risks and issues

• Lead project meetings, status reviews, customer briefings, and stakeholder engagements

• Monitor contract performance and ensure compliance with contractual requirements

• Prepare and present project status reports, performance metrics, and executive briefings

• Coordinate with customers, leadership, team members, and stakeholders to ensure project success

• Support budget planning, resource allocation, and workforce planning activities

• Implement process improvements that enhance project execution and operational efficiency

• Ensure project documentation is accurate, complete, and properly maintained

• Support program growth initiatives, transition activities, and strategic planning efforts

What You Bring

Required Qualifications

• Bachelor's degree in Business Administration, Management, Engineering, Information Technology, or a related discipline

• Ten (10) years of experience in program management, project management, task management, contract support, or a related field

• Knowledge of program and project management principles, methodologies, and best practices

• Knowledge of contract administration and performance management concepts

• Knowledge of project planning, budgeting, scheduling, and resource allocation

• Ability to manage multiple priorities and competing requirements

• Ability to identify and mitigate project risks and issues

• Strong leadership, organizational, and decision-making skills

• Strong analytical and problem-solving abilities

• Excellent written and verbal communication skills

• Ability to build and maintain positive customer relationships

• Ability to lead cross-functional teams and coordinate stakeholder activities

• Proficiency with Microsoft Office applications and project management tools

• Ability to obtain and maintain a government security clearance if required

Preferred Experience

• Master's degree in Business Administration, Management, Engineering, Information Technology, or a related discipline

• Project Management Professional (PMP) certification or equivalent

• Experience supporting Department of Defense or Federal Government programs

• Experience managing complex projects involving multiple stakeholders

• Experience overseeing project budgets, schedules, and staffing resources

• Experience supporting contract execution and performance management

• Experience leading multidisciplinary teams in a government contracting environment
